Description
The USCG Engineering Logistics Center has a requirement for the following: 1) 4820-99-720-7734, Diverting Valve. Direct rotary control valve used on 110? WPB Cutters. Paxman Part Number: 840A313P01. Quantity: 2 each, delivery on or before 05/05/2002. 2) 2910-99-782-0896, Fuel Drive Assembly. Drive assembly is engine mounted, cam driven and geared to driver fuel pump on main diesel engine of 110? WPB Cutter. Paxman Part Number: Y3J20730B. Quantity: 2 each, delivery on or before 01/30/2002. FOB Destination delivery to USCG ELC Warehouse Annex, Columbia, MD 21046. NOTE: No drawings or specifications are available from this agency. Substitute part numbers are NOT acceptable only the Paxman part numbers as indicated above will be accepted. Quotation shall include, proposed delivery in days, pricing for items individually packed, marked and bar-coded, the company Tax Information Number and DUNS Number. NOTE: Packing, Marking and bar code specifications are available via fax to all interested parties, please contact Mr. Orofino. All responsible sources may submit a quotation, which if timely received, shall be considered by this agency.
